Investors Aren't Entirely Convinced By LYC Healthcare Berhad's (KLSE:LYC) Revenues

With a price-to-sales (or "P/S") ratio of 0.4x LYC Healthcare Berhad (KLSE:LYC) may be sending bullish signals at the moment, given that almost half of all the IT companies in Malaysia have P/S ratios greater than 1.8x and even P/S higher than 5x are not unusual. Nonetheless, we'd need to dig a little deeper to determine if there is a rational basis for the reduced P/S.

How Has LYC Healthcare Berhad Performed Recently?

With revenue growth that's exceedingly strong of late, LYC Healthcare Berhad has been doing very well. It might be that many expect the strong revenue performance to degrade substantially, which has repressed the P/S ratio. If that doesn't eventuate, then existing shareholders have reason to be quite optimistic about the future direction of the share price.

How Is LYC Healthcare Berhad's Revenue Growth Trending?

In order to justify its P/S ratio, LYC Healthcare Berhad would need to produce sluggish growth that's trailing the industry.

Retrospectively, the last year delivered an exceptional 41% gain to the company's top line. The latest three year period has also seen an excellent 248% overall rise in revenue, aided by its short-term performance. Accordingly, shareholders would have definitely welcomed those medium-term rates of revenue growth.

When compared to the industry's one-year growth forecast of 23%, the most recent medium-term revenue trajectory is noticeably more alluring

With this information, we find it odd that LYC Healthcare Berhad is trading at a P/S lower than the industry. Apparently some shareholders believe the recent performance has exceeded its limits and have been accepting significantly lower selling prices.

The Bottom Line On LYC Healthcare Berhad's P/S

Typically, we'd caution against reading too much into price-to-sales ratios when settling on investment decisions, though it can reveal plenty about what other market participants think about the company.

Our examination of LYC Healthcare Berhad revealed its three-year revenue trends aren't boosting its P/S anywhere near as much as we would have predicted, given they look better than current industry expectations. When we see robust revenue growth that outpaces the industry, we presume that there are notable underlying risks to the company's future performance, which is exerting downward pressure on the P/S ratio. At least price risks look to be very low if recent medium-term revenue trends continue, but investors seem to think future revenue could see a lot of volatility.
